Piston Pump (Hydraulic Neutral Adjustment) - Test and Adjust

Usage:

554 1AM
Note: This procedure must be performed prior to making any adjustments to the power train pump.

The neutral setting on the power train pump determines the swashplate position when no control pressure is applied to the control valve. If the machine moves with no control pressure, this procedure must be performed.

Table 1
Required Tools    
Part Number     Description     Qty    
8T-0447     Dial Caliper     1    

  1. Prepare the machine for troubleshooting.

    Reference: For more information about preparing the machine for troubleshooting, refer to Testing and Adjusting Manual, "Machine Preparation for Troubleshooting".

  1. Start the engine. Run the engine at 2000 rpm.



    Illustration 1g00924224

    Menu Key

  1. At the main menu of the IQAN display, press the menu key and then press the right arrow key. The following screen will appear.



    Illustration 2g00918446

  1. Press the function key beside the "Measure" option. The following window will appear.



    Illustration 3g00918447

  1. Press the function key beside the "Voltage in" option. The following window will appear.



    Illustration 4g00918444

  1. Observe the differential pressure between "HP FWD" and "HP REV". If the maximum pressure difference is 2 Bars or less, adjustment of the hydraulic neutral is not required. If the pressure difference is greater than 2 Bars, proceed to Step 7.

  1. Lower the bottom guard.

    Reference: Operation and Maintenance Manual, SEBU7197, "Bottom Guard Lowering".




    Illustration 5g00924294

    Pump Control (Power Train)

    (1) Slotted nut. (2) Neutral adjustment screw. (A) 14.75 mm (.580 inch).

  1. Loosen slotted nut (1) .

  1. Adjust neutral adjustment screw (2) with a 16 mm wrench and the 8T-0447 Dial Caliper. Adjust neutral adjustment screw (2) until the head of the screw is 14.75 mm (.580 inch) above the control valve block. See Illustration 5.

    Note: The measurement of 14.75 mm (.580 inch) is only a baseline value. Further adjustment may be required.

  1. Continue to make small adjustments to neutral adjustment screw (2) until you observe a pressure difference of 2 Bars or less.

  1. When the correct pressure difference has been obtained, secure neutral adjustment screw (2) by tightening slotted nut (1). Tighten slotted nut (1) to a torque of 25 ± 2.5 N·m (18 ± 2 lb ft).
